Wastewater leaves the home at an average temperature of 27 degrees Celsius. Cooling that water down to 2 degrees recovers heat that can be reused directly in the house — worth 39 kton CO₂-eq of reduction per year in the ambitious scenario for 2030.
Heat loss through the sewer is one of the last untapped heat leaks of a home. Recovery makes the heat supply circular, without any loss of comfort for the resident.
